Transaction f538bb91742643df7502f051e56fce3500c4872ad30d7031598e36c85a673eee

19 Input
2 Outputs
  • f538bb91742643df7502f051e56fce3500c4872ad30d7031598e36c85a673eee:0
  • value  266135979
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• f538bb91742643df7502f051e56fce3500c4872ad30d7031598e36c85a673eee:1
  • value  1221344
    address  32cRGLMKyUVENdfetZ4y4Echxu4vZTK4Ub